What I like best about the ‘Brownies your way’ box, is the variety of toppings included in order to customise your brownie.

  • Bag of marshmallows 
  • Bag of roasted peanuts 
  • Bag of choc n semi dried fruit 
  • Bag of Honey Comb 
  • Bag of dime bar squares 
  • Bag of white & Milk Choc chips (Belgium chocolate of course )

Additionally, there were ingredients to bake two lots of brownies (36 in total).

You can of course chuck a medley of toppings in, but if you prefer a classic, they also provide suggestions of the following:

  • Rocky Road Brownies  
  • Toffee Crunch Brownies 
  • Fruit & Nut brownies 
  • Chocolate & Peanut Butter Brownies 
  • Triple Choc Chip Brownies 
  • Peanut butter and Toffee Brownies 

Just make sure that you only include up to 150g of toppings.

This box retails at £16 and is perfect to bake with children. It also offers more experienced bakers the opportunity to experiment with different flavours.
